Output d3aae064776b3acfb308b6a60518a19507a7a7f8557d347e046350b15a10fb12:1

value
17987446
script pubkey
OP_0 OP_PUSHBYTES_20 36f180e52a21e4be58062b4bfa7dec09cfe55175
address
bc1qxmccpef2y8jtukqx9d9l5l0vp88725t4rdq0vd
transaction
d3aae064776b3acfb308b6a60518a19507a7a7f8557d347e046350b15a10fb12
confirmations
183828
spent
true